WebDec 3, 2024 · Most people can use neem oil safely. However, the EPA consider the oil to be a “low toxicity” substance. It can, for example, … WebFeb 3, 2024 · Can neem oil be ingested by humans? The ingestion of neem oil is potentially toxic and can cause metabolic acidosis, seizures, kidney failure, encephalopathy and severe brain ischemia in infants and young children. WebAlthough detrimental to insects, neem oil is not toxic to pets and humans unless ingested. How Does Neem Oil Work? Neem oil kills pests and insects by 1) suffocating them upon contact and 2) by disrupting their bodily function when they ingest the treated plant.
